Bug description:
  Binary package hint: casper

  We currently disable apport on stable releases for various reasons:
  https://wiki.ubuntu.com/Apport#How%20to%20enable%20apport

  However, casper re-enables it on the live system, mainly to be able to
  report installer crashes. However, we should only limit that to
  installer failures, since reporting general desktop-ish crashes is
  moot. Packages are almost guaranteed to be out of date, which causes
  confusion and frustration.
